Meaning and pronunciation

Pronunciation: /əˈwɛə/[əˈwɛə̯] ~ [əˈwɛː]/əˈwɛː/

Adjective

Vigilant or on one's guard against danger or difficulty.

“Stay aware! Don't let your guard down.”

Adjective

Conscious or having knowledge of something; awake.

“Are you aware of what is being said about you?”

Verb

To make (someone) aware of something.

How AWARE performs as a guess

AWARE is a possible answer, so it would solve about one game in 2,374 when every answer is treated as equally likely.

Played as an opener, it lands at least one colored tile in 80.5% of games, misses completely in 19.5%, and leaves about 172 possible answers on average.

In the previous complete opener benchmark, it ranks #12,018 of 14,855 openers, averaging 3.81 guesses in games solved within six turns.

Research on AWARE

Game-tree analysis and word research for AWARE, with an explanation for each figure.

Optimal play

Opening with AWARE, a proven-optimal strategy averages 3.79 guesses and ranks #10,139 of 14,855 legal openers. The best proven opener, TARSE, averages 3.55.

No guaranteed hard-mode solve In hard mode, no strategy that opens with AWARE can guarantee a solve within six guesses.

Our six-turn simulation says 3.81; proven optimal play reaches 3.79. The fixed strategy accounts for the difference.

These figures come from exhaustive game-tree search and are exact for the NYT lists of July 2023 (3,158 answers). They do not use the site's working answer pool.

Familiarity and learning

Frequency
AWARE sits in the common band of the wordfreq scale, appearing about 60 times per million words of written English; the band marks it as an everyday word almost every player will know.
Learner level
Appears in intermediate learner vocabulary (CEFR-J level B1); a word learners usually reach after the basics.
Age of acquisition
Typically learned around age 7, by Glasgow Norms speaker ratings.
Imageability
Imageability score: 26 of 100. Raters found it difficult to picture.
Dominant sense
Lancaster raters associated it most strongly with internal bodily sensation (3.2 of 5).
